Kari Smith and family are presenting their fifth annual golf tournament for Cody’s House Youth Centre…in memory of her son who took his life in 2013, “We’re trying to help kids learn how to manage their anxiety and depression, and help them to be their best self. We’re going to be offering a lot of different services…such as meditation and therapy sessions, counselling.”

Smith says they hope to have Cody’s House open within a couple of years.

Cody was a bright kid with a bright future who didn’t have the proper resources.

The tournament includes a barbecue lunch and buffet dinner as well as a raffle and prizes.
